    Some opponents of House Bill 499 fear the state Department of Land and Natural Resources’ board could extend a lease for 23,000 acres of the Pohakuloa Training Area on Hawaii island which is set to expire in 2029.

A highly divided Legislature recently passed a heavily contested bill that would let tenants on state-owned public land maintain leases for roughly a century, up from 65 years. If Gov. David Ige enables the bill to become law, lessees of public land statewide potentially can put off competition for land they lease. Read more
